If a lineman can install 12 insulators in 18 3/4 hours how many can he Install in 28 1/8 hours

Answer:

18 insulators.

Explanation:

In order to be able to calculate how many insulators can the lineman instal in 28 1/8 hours, if we know that he can instal 12 in 18 3/4 hours we just have to do a rule of three:


(12)/(18(3)/(4) ) =(x)/(28(1)/(8) )

If you clear the rule of three you get the next function:


x=((12)(28(1)/(8) )/(18(3)/(4) )


x=(336(4)/(8) )/(18(3)/(4) )


x=18 }

So now we know that the lineman can install 18 insulators in 28 1/8 hours.

Answer:

We can install 18 insulators in
28(1)/(8) hours.

Explanation:

We have been given that the lineman can install 12 insulators in


18(3)/(4)=(75)/(4) hours

So, by unitary method we will calculate for 1 hour which is:


(12)/((75)/(4))=(48)/(75)

Now, we need to calculate for number of insulators in
28(1)/(8) hours

So, in
28(1)/(8)=(225)/(8) hours insulators will be


(225)/(8)\cdot (48)/(75)=18

So, we can install 18 insulators in
28(1)/(8) hours.
